How much do machine learning engineer associate j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 1, 2026, the average yearly pay for machine learning engineer associate in Marlton, NJ is $84,091.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$66,700.00 and $96,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Machine Learning Engineer Associ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Machine Learning Engineer Associate, you need a solid understanding of programming (especially Python), mathematics, and foundational machine learning concepts, typically supported by a relevant degree or coursework. Familiarity with tools and frameworks like TensorFlow, PyTorch, scikit-learn, and experience with version control systems such as Git are essential. Strong problem-solving abilities, communication skills, and a collaborative mindset help you work effectively within technical teams. These competencies ensure you can develop, implement, and improve machine learning models that deliver actionable insights and drive business value.

What are some common challenges faced by Machine Learning Engineer Associates when deploying models to production?

Machine Learning Engineer Associates often encounter challenges such as ensuring model scalability, managing data pipeline reliability, and addressing issues with model drift after deployment. Collaborating closely with data engineers and software developers is essential to integrate models seamlessly into existing systems. Additionally, balancing model performance with resource constraints and maintaining clear documentation for reproducibility are important aspects of the role. Gaining familiarity with deployment tools and best practices can help overcome these hurdles.

What are Machine Learning Engineer Associates?

Machine Learning Engineer Associates are entry-level professionals who help design, build, and maintain machine learning models and systems. They typically work under the guidance of senior engineers, assisting in data preprocessing, model training, and testing. Their responsibilities may include implementing algorithms, evaluating model performance, and deploying solutions to production environments. This role requires a strong foundation in programming, statistics, and machine learning principles, often acquired through education or internships.
